Greetings everyone.
My setup right now is LS/VTEC. In the near future, I will be boosting with a T3/T4 along with the LS/V. I planned all along to get an ACT 6 puck with an Heavy Duty pressure plate and maybe run a 10 pound flywheel. I did some research, but nothing really helped me in my decision on what to get. My friend told me that the ACT would wear down the tranny faster. He also recommended me in getting a 7.5 pound flywheel. Is there anyone that owns a Clutchnet? I think that's the name. All these names have been thrown at me; Clutchmasters, Exedy, Fidanza. I really don't know what to get anymore. I still like the idea of a 6 puck. Any feedback you guys give would be great. Thanks!

i run a stage 2 competition clutch (used by inline pro) with there 8.8 pound flywheel. my buddy's puttin down 315 on his boosted gsr and he runs the stage 4 but its really aggressive. the unsprung 6 puck's by ACT mess your trans up really bad... and be prepared to replace them axles i dont recomend it as a daily driver.
